Recently I bought a gifi dual charger from Gifi in China. Was apprehensive about ordering from them and the potential quality of the product.

Just following up to let anyone that’s considering a purchase that it worked out and haven’t had any issues with it. Shipping took about 3 weeks but other than that I think this is basically the EV peak charger with a gifi label on it. Quality looks ok.

Just an FYI. IMG_3045.jpg
